Fractions

Reduce the fraction 24/32.  Explain your process as you reduce it.  List each step you take, and then demonstrate your step with this fraction.

  1. First i got all the factors of 24 which are 1,2,3,4,6,8,12,and 24. Then i got the factors of 32 and they are, 1,2,4,8,16,and 32. after that i divide 24 and 32 by the common number and since there is three i picked eight. So 32 divided by 8 is 4 and 24 dvided by 8 is 3. So the answer is 3/4
    24/32=3/4
